CVE-2001-0815 describes a critical buffer overflow vulnerability in PerlIS.dll within ActiveState ActivePerl 5.6.1.629 and earlier versions. This flaw allows unauthenticated remote attackers to execute arbitrary code by sending an HTTP request for an excessively long filename ending in a .pl extension. With a CVSS score of 7.5 (High) and a FAUCET Risk Score of 97/100, this vulnerability presents a significant risk due to its low attack complexity and potential for complete compromise of confidentiality, integrity, and availability. While not listed on CISA's KEV catalog, multiple exploit proofs-of-concept are publicly available on ExploitDB, indicating a clear path for exploitation, though there is no evidence of widespread community discussion or media coverage.
